WHAT'S ABOUT YOUR HISTORY? WHO DECIDED TO FOUND THE BAND? THE MAIN
FACTS IN YOUR HISTORY... WHAT'S ABOUT YOUR PREVIOUS RECODING PRODUCTION?
Frozen Shadows was invoked in late 1995 by Namtar and myself. We used to
play in another group called Tenebrae that I formed in 1993, but the musical
direction the group was taking was not what we wanted. We wanted to create
extremely hateful and dark Black Metal instead of the softer breed the others
wanted to turn it into, so we decided to leave and create a more extreme
entity. We released our Empires de Glace demo in 1996 and our first album
Dans les bras des Immortels in 1999. We went through line-up problems after
that, since we were looking for a new drummer, but we finally came back
in 2003 with a stable line-up, signed a record deal with Holy Records and
released our Hantises album in 2004. Our line-up is the following: Alvater
(guitars), Melkor (drums), Myrkhaal (vocals/keyboards) and Namtar (guitars/bass)

A QUICK INTRODUCTION TO 'HANTISES'? WHY SUCH TITLE?
Hantises is basically 50 minutes of hatred, anger and violence, and is the
sum of all our frustrations. We hate most of what surrounds us, and everyday
life is often extremely irritating to us, since we must live in a society
full of people that we consider as quite simply put wasting good oxygen
and that would be better off with a bullet in the head. H?????A ?INTantises
is a French word that can either mean the manifestation of evil spirits
or an obsessive fear that tortures your mind. We liked the double meaning,
and since we felt that it gave an excellent idea about the overall tone
of the album, we decided to give this title to it.

THE SOUND IS VERY BRUTAL... MORE INFOS ABOUT YOUR SOUND?
We definitely went with a more brutal sound for Hantises than for our first
two releases, as I think we could not have put out such an album with a
raw sound. The music as a whole is too complex to have that good old Darkthrone
sound, even though we love that sound! There are guitars everywhere on this
album, 4 tracks and sometimes 5 or 6, so with a raw sound the whole thing
would have been a complete pile of noise. Plus, Melkor is an extremely fast
and technical drummer, so we had to keep everything a bit more clear and
give more depth to the sound to hear what he is doing. On the other hand,
we managed to keep that special guitar fuzz, and that is what I think makes
the sound of Hantises so brutal. It is a lot more in your face that what
we did before, and if we have things our way, the sound will be even more
powerful on our next album.
WHAT'S ABOUT YOUR WAY TO WRITE? WHAT'S THE ROLE OF LYRICS?
Lyri?????A?cs, or poems as I like to call my lyrics, are extremely important
for me, especially for Black Metal or any music that is negative for that
matter. I think that many people are unfortunately downplaying the importance
of lyrics, and many Black Metal groups have incredibly ³cheesy² lyrics that
sound totally uninspired and pretty stupid if you ask me! My poems are cryptic,
dark, hateful, antireligious, but they also have an important esthetic value.
Screaming ³Satan² every two line simply does not cut it in my opinion, lyrics
must go deeper than that, they must transmit a message, a vision, an outlook
on things. I always try to keep this in mind when I do write a poem for
a Frozen Shadows song
